Athletistic/Football. Agent Timur Gurtskaya in his YouTube channel video “It’s football, brother!” reported that in the summer of Moscow “Spartak” was interested in three forwards from the top leagues.
Paraguayan striker Torino Antonio Sanabria was the first candidate. However, this option was dropped after the player himself expressed his reluctance to move to Russia. Spartak’s second option was Tati Castellanos, who last season played for Girona on loan and proved himself scoring in poker against Real Madrid. The player belongs to the city of New York. The third potential newcomer to Spartak was Lucas Boye from Elche. His team was relegated from La Liga to Segunda after the 2022/2023 season.
